Rider 5 – Jane Rogers, Somerset

Jane Rogers © Jay photos
Jane Rogers (52) from Somerset has qualified for the BE100 Mitsubishi Motors Cup on her 10 year old home bred palomino Welsh cob/ thoroughbred, Corrieview Merlin Magic. Jane has ridden since a child competing at Pony Club and Riding Club as well as British Eventing and British Showjumping for years. Once her children started competing more seriously, Jane decided to take a seven year break from competition herself, in order to support them, even giving her good horse to her son, Tim.
“Once my children left home; Tim is a professional event rider based with Harry Meade, I found myself with a couple of home bred horses to sell. I sold one but the other one (Magic) hadn’t sold so I started to ride him. Tim and my sister in law suggested I started competing him, so I held on to the neck strap and had a go!” commented Jane.
They went on to win the Riding Club Championships that year and have developed into a great partnership.
“I am doing it for fun this time and really enjoying competing again.”
Jane and Magic are really looking forward to competing at Badminton in the BE100 Mitsubishi Motors Cup next week.
